校招刷题群
高效刷题 迎战校招
校招精选试题
近年面笔经面经群内分享
Java刷题群 前端刷题群 产品运营群
首页 > 数据结构 > 二叉树相关概念
题目

一棵具有n个结点的二叉树,若它有m个叶子结点,则该二叉树中度为1的结点个数是多少?

解答

这里其实是对二叉树性质的一个考查,即二叉树叶子结点数=度为2结点数+1。加了一个小坑,求的是度为1的个数,而不是度为2的。

如果不知道这个性质,这道题很难做出来;反之,如果知道的话,就是送分题。所以校招的必考点,一定要准备好。

1 、二叉树结点的度,只可能是0、1和 2
2、 根据性质3,则度为2的结点数为 m -1
3、 则 度为1的结点数,为 n – m – (m-1) = n – 2m + 1

C 1条回复 评论
孤松玉山

一起学习

发表于 2023-09-01 21:00:00
0 0